What the data says
Cardinal Health's free cash flow of $1.9B is higher than 89% of companies in the Health Care sector (FY2025). Free Cash Flow has fluctuated over the past 10 years, ranging from $797M in FY2019 to $3.3B in FY2024.
Based on SEC 10-K filings.
$1.9B in FY2025 with a 5-year CAGR of -4.9%. Top quartile in the Health Care sector.
Declined from $2.4B to $1.9B over the past 2 years.

Annual data
| Year | Free Cash FlowValue | YoY GrowthYoY |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| $1.9B | -43.1% |
| FY2024 | $3.3B | +37.6% |
| FY2023 | $2.4B | -15.2% |
| FY2022 | $2.8B | +16.5% |
| FY2021 | $2.4B | +0.4% |
| FY2020 | $2.4B | +199.1% |
| FY2019 | $797.0M | -66.6% |
| FY2018 | $2.4B | +6.4% |
| FY2017 | $2.2B | -1.5% |
| FY2016 | $2.3B | +1.6% |
